Night-shift staff: Floor 4 of the Tellhaven Building opens this week. After 21:00, access is via the rear stairwell only; the lifts are locked out overnight during the settling period. Complete a walk-through of the new floor once per shift and log it. The stairwell keypad accepts the code below.

badge for yahop-fawep: bdg-XBKXI-68071

## TariffTrack Environments

TariffTrack is the rules engine that calculates shipping fees for Bramblebox orders. There are three environments: dev, staging, and prod. Rule changes must pass staging validation before promotion. Contractors get dev access by default. The dev environment runs with the following configuration values.

config for kahag-tafop:
WENWYN_PIN=7412
WENWYN_TENANT=fenion
WENWYN_METRICS_HOST=metrics.wenwyn.zemvarnet.local
WENWYN_SEAL=seal_cafee3b9
WENWYN_STANDBY_TEAM=praox

Handover — wellness room, Calder wing

Night shift: the wellness room booking system is down again. Bookings for tonight are on the printed sheet by the desk — honour those, turn away anyone else. One confirmed user at 22:00, name on the sheet. Lights on a timer; don't touch the thermostat. Lock the room after each use. The door won't read badges while the system is down, so use the code below.

staff pass of tajog-bahap = bdg-GTUUI-82661